La magie du Lazy Loading ou comment les tortues gagnent la course contre les lièvres
Chers lecteurs et amoureux des technologies dernier cri, avez-vous déjà assisté à la surprenante victoire d'une tortue dans une course contre un lièvre ? Vous vous demandez sûrement quel est le rapport avec le monde digital et l'esport. Patience, mes amis, car nous allons explorer ensemble une analogie qui vous éclairera sur une pratique révolutionnaire dans l'univers du web : le Lazy Loading.
Imaginez que chaque script de votre site web préféré soit une tortue. En les lançant tous dans une course dès le début, vous risqueriez un embouteillage catastrophique sur la piste, et votre page afficherait cette funeste roulette de chargement plus longtemps que souhaité. Le principle du Lazy Loading est de faire commencer nos tortues l'une après l'autre, à des moments opportuns, lorsque l'utilisateur en a réellement l'utilité. Grâce à cette technique, au lieu de figer l'écran en attendant que toutes les tortues atteignent la ligne d'arrivée, vous pouvez déjà interagir avec la partie chargée de la page. Dans l'arena de l'esport, où chaque milliseconde compte, un tel avantage est comparable à un guerrier accomplissant des prouesses avec une armure allégée.
La finesse de cette approche, mes chers lecteurs, réside dans sa capacité à améliorer considérablement la première impression numérique, tel un accueil triomphal pour les nouveaux visiteurs sur votre page. Imaginez l'entrée grandiose d'un joueur d'esport sous les projecteurs, alors que la foule est encore en liesse, sans l'ombre d'une attente. C'est cela, le véritable pouvoir du Lazy Loading.
Le dialogue des clics : l’interactivité comme moteur de performance
Dans l'effervescence d'une compétition esport, chaque mouvement, chaque clic est crucial. Le glisse de la souris, le tapotement sur l'écran, autant de gestes qui doivent se traduire instantanément en actions. C'est ce même principe d'interactivité que nous appliquons au chargement des scripts. Au sein des univers virtuels, la scène change au rythme des interactions des joueurs, chaque clic est un orchestrateur. De même, sur un site web, lorsque vous cliquez sur un élément, cela doit déclencher comme par magie le chargement d'un script qui était en coulisses, attendant le bon moment pour entrer en scène.
Pour illustrer, imaginons un joueur de jeux vidéo en pleine action. Son avatar est seul visible, agile et réactif, mais dès qu'il ouvre son inventaire, une multitude d'objets se chargent sur l'écran. Sur le web, c'est ce clic sur un bouton qui initie le chargement du script correspondant à la fonctionnalité désirée, préservant ainsi les ressources précédentes et maintenant un rythme de performance optimal.
Les sites de jeux en ligne et les plates-formes d'esport bénéficient grandement de cette méthode où le joueur, tout comme l'utilisateur, devient le maître du timing. Il commande quand déployer les troupes, quand solliciter les renforts, rendant l’expérience fluide et intuitive. N'est-ce pas là l'ultime manifeste de l'interaction homme-machine ?
Pour conclure, embrassons cette ère numérique où la subtilité du Lazy Loading et l'intelligence de l'interaction avec l'utilisateur forment le cœur de l'expérience en ligne. À l'heure où les jeux vidéo et les compétitions esportives dictent un rythme effréné et où la soif d'immédiateté se mêle à la nécessité de performance, ces techniques sont nos alliées. Comme le peintre qui choisi avec soin où poser ses couleurs sur la toile, les développeurs web orchestrent le chargement des scripts pour en extraire la quintessence d'une navigation harmonieuse. Ainsi, à travers un dialogue constant entre l'utilisateur et la machine, chaque clic se métamorphose en une symphonie de rapidité et d'efficacité, où le sentiment d'attente n'est plus qu'un lointain souvenir.